Foundation damage repair involves assessing and restoring the structural integrity of a building’s foundation. This process typically includes identifying the root causes of damage, such as settling, shifting, or cracking, and implementing appropriate sol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or the installation of supports to prevent further movement and ensure the stability of the entire structure. Professional service providers utilize specialized techniques and equipment to address foundation issues effectively, helping to maintain the safety and longevity of the property.
These services are essential for resolving a variety of foundation-related problems that can compromise the safety and value of a property. Common issues include uneven floors, visible cracks in walls or ceilings, and doors or windows that no longer open or close properly. Left unaddressed, foundation damage can lead to more severe structural problems, including bowing walls or even partial collapses. Repairing the foundation helps to prevent further deterioration, protect the property’s interior and exterior, and preserve its overall stability.

Foundation Damage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services in Belle Plaine, MN, range from $2,500 to $10,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000 to $3,000, while major structural repairs can exceed $15,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Average Cost Factors - The cost to repair foundation damage varies based on factors like the size of the affected area and repair methods used. For example, underpinning or piering might cost between $3,000 and $8,000 for a standard home. Larger or more complex repairs tend to increase overall expenses.
Repair Method Impact - Different repair techniques influence costs significantly; slabjacking may range from $1,500 to $4,000, while full foundation replacement can reach $20,000 or more. Local service providers can assess the damage to recommend the most appropriate and cost-effective solution.
Additional Expenses - Costs may also include excavation, soil stabilization, or waterproofing, which can add $2,000 to $7,000 to the total. Contact local contractors for comprehensive quotes tailored to specific foundation issues in Belle Plaine, MN.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ation damage? Indicators may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around door frames.
How is foundation damage typically repaired? Repair methods often involve techniques such as under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ization performed by local service providers.
Can foundation damage be prevented?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ing minor issues early can help reduce the risk of foundation problems.
How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age and the chosen repair method, with most projects lasting from a few days to several weeks.
